@CapRedBeard879 I finally fixed it after having it for like 2 months now, i had to contact ea help and have changed DNS, got an ethernet cable, done port forwarding, my UOTrace looks fine, nothing helped until i set up the DMZ connection to my PS4. you simply go to your web browser and type in your router’s ip address (should be written in the back of your router), it will ask you to type in the admin password (also written in the back of your router) then look for the DMZ option (it was in the firewall section for me, it might be located in a different place because our routers might be different so you have to look for it), enable the DMZ and type in your xbox/ps4/pc’s (the platform you use for playing) ip address. i hope this helps you out.
